1
Uniform
the same all the way through; consistent (adj)
2
Unison
One voice (n)
3
Unanimous
Showing complete agreement (adj)
4
Monologue
A speech made by a single person (n)
5
Monopolize
To use or take so as to prevent others from using or taking (v)
6
Monogamy
Married to only one person at a time (n)
7
Monolithic
Exactly the same throughout; lacking any diversity (adj)
8
Homonym
A word spelled exactly like another word, but having a different meaning (n)
9
Homogenized
Forced to be exactly the same (adj)
10
Equitable
Fair; just (adj)
11
Equilibrium
Balance; steadiness (n)
12
Iniquity
An injustice; a wrong or wicked action or situation (n)
13
UNI
Latin: UNUS
One (root)
14
MONO
Greek: MONOS
One (root)
15
HOMO
Greek: HOMOS
The same (root)
16
EQUI
Latin: AEQUUS
Equal, even (root)
